Output 16bccbd26d87a5554bd290c0051984ecbb4a929fb4ed5b59e3b202a075437523:1

value
77110127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a450b256e5204d92922141a7f5397130b8373b2d OP_EQUAL
address
3GfqQuRadYiAKotispbmrqxFihCU26Mx8h
transaction
16bccbd26d87a5554bd290c0051984ecbb4a929fb4ed5b59e3b202a075437523
confirmations
265016
spent
true